First Offense Penalties
When encountering your initial DWI charge, what penalties should you anticipate? You could face a series of consequences, beginning with penalties that can reach up to $2,000.
Along with punitive damages, you can additionally deal with a permit suspension, normally lasting from 90 days to a year, depending upon your state's legislations.
Community service is one more likely requirement; you might need to finish an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.
If you're founded guilty, you might likewise have to participate in a DWI education program, which can involve a considerable time commitment.
Sometimes, you could also be called for to set up an ignition interlock device in your automobile, which stops you from driving if you've been consuming alcohol.
Jail time is a possibility, yet it's commonly less than a year for a very first offense, specifically if there are no annoying elements like a mishap or high blood alcohol material.

Repeat Infraction Penalties
Dealing with a repeat DWI cost can result in considerably harsher charges than a very first infraction. If you're captured driving while intoxicated once again, you could deal with enhanced fines, longer certificate suspensions, or even compulsory prison time. The lawful system often tends to watch repeat offenders as a better danger to public safety, so your repercussions will certainly show that.
For your second DWI, penalties often double. You could be taking a look at penalties ranging from $1,000 to $5,000, depending upon your state. Furthermore, you might encounter a minimal permit suspension of one year or more.
If this is your third offense or higher, the fines escalate even additionally. You might be sentenced to numerous months behind bars, and some territories might even require you to install an ignition interlock tool in your lorry.
Furthermore, lots of states execute required alcohol education and learning or therapy programs for repeat transgressors, including in the general problem.
